Distort Correction for Large Aperture Off-Axis Optical System
In order to improve the accuracy of an off-axis reflected space optical system, researches have been made to its distortion feature. In the research, some distortion features different from the radial distortion model are found. So the previous solutions are no longer suitable for this problem. A method using two-dimension Lagrange interpolation is introduced to correct the distortion of the off-axis system. As the system is still in design, these methods are verified and analyzed by simulating in computer. The results show that by using this method, the distortion of the off-axis system can be well corrected.
